! Before making a final installation of this

product, temporarily connect the wiring to
confirm that the connections are correct
and the system works properly.

Installing this navigation
system

Installation notes

! Do not install the display unit or the hide-

away unit in places where it may become
subject to high temperatures or humidity,
such as:

— Places close to a heater, vent or air con-

ditioner.

— Places exposed to direct sunlight, such

as on top of the dashboard or the rear
shelf.

— Places that may be splashed by rain, for

example close to the door.

! When installing the unit choose a position

that is strong enough to bear the weight of
the unit. Choose positions where the dis-
play unit or the hide-away unit can be firmly
installed, and install it securely. Unless the
display unit or the hide-away unit are se-
curely attached, the current location of the
vehicle cannot be displayed correctly.

! Do not install the hide-away unit on the

board covering the spare tyre or other
places which are subject to vibration.

! When the hide-away unit is installed under

a front seat, ensure that it does not ob-
struct the sliding action of the seat.

! When installing the hide-away unit, choose

a position that ensures there will be no con-
tact with luggage. The impact of a heavy
weight or sudden shock on the hide-away
unit will adversely affect the accurate dis-
play of the current location of the vehicle.

! Avoid installing the hide-away unit in

places where it will interfere with loading
and unloading of the spare tyre, jack, tools,
etc.

! Check that a disc can be ejected with the

display unit installed.

! Install the hide-away unit horizontally on a

surface within +30 degrees to

–30 degrees

tolerance (within five degrees to the left or
right of your vehicle

’s direction of travel).

Mis-installing the unit with the surface
tilted more than these tolerances would in-
crease the potential for errors in the loca-
tion display, and might otherwise cause
reduced display performance.

! If installation angle exceeds 30º from hori-

zontal, the display unit might not give its
optimum performance.

! The cords must not cover up the area

shown in the figure below. This is neces-
sary to allow the amps and navigation me-
chanism to dissipate heat.

! The semiconductor laser will be damaged

if it overheats, so don

’t install the display

unit anywhere hot

— for instance, near a

heater outlet.
